What Are Private Psychiatrists?

Private psychiatrists are certified medical doctors who specialize in diagnosing, dealing with, and handling psychological health disorders. Unlike psychiatrists working in public health systems, private psychiatrists operate individually or within private health care facilities. Patients usually engage with private psychiatrists by paying of pocket or through private medical insurance.

Private psychiatry is a growing field, as more individuals acknowledge its advantages in providing personalized care that adapts to their unique psychological health requirements. These experts are equipped to treat conditions such as anxiety, stress and anxiety, bipolar condition, schizophrenia, PTSD, consuming disorders, and other psychiatric diseases utilizing a combination of medication management, psychiatric therapy, and holistic methods.

Why Are Private Psychiatrists in Demand?

Shorter Waiting Times

One of the main reasons people turn to private psychiatrists is the speed with which they can access care. Numerous public mental health services are overwhelmed, often leading to long waiting durations to see a psychiatrist. For people in crisis or those whose conditions need prompt attention, private psychiatrists supply a much faster path to assist.

Customized Attention

In private practice, psychiatrists frequently have smaller client caseloads compared to their counterparts in public settings. This permits them to spend more time with each client, conduct thorough assessments, and offer extremely individualized care plans. Such customized attention can lead to much better outcomes as patients feel heard and understood.

Continuity of Care

Unlike public services where turnover and resource constraints can cause interruptions in care, private psychiatrists keep long-term relationships with their clients. This connection is especially valuable in managing persistent or intricate mental health conditions, guaranteeing that treatment develops along with the client's needs.

The Challenges of Accessing Private Psychiatric Services

Despite the lots of advantages of private psychiatry, there are barriers that avoid everybody from accessing these services. Chief amongst them is cost. Charges for consultations and treatments can be considerable, and depending upon the location, insurance protection might not completely offset the costs. This makes private mental healthcare an unattainable luxury for numerous individuals, exacerbating existing inequalities in mental health support.

Additionally, the quality of private psychiatric care can vary, as not all service providers offer the same level of competence or adherence to evidence-based practices. It's vital for patients to research study and choose a psychiatrist with appropriate qualifications, experience, and an ideal technique to treatment.
